The water temperature in Lake Allatoona is currently in the mid-70s, and bass fishing has been consistent. Spotted Bass are actively feeding in deeper waters, especially near submerged brush piles and rocky points. Early morning and late afternoon are the best times to target them with drop shots or crankbaits. Striped Bass are schooling in the main lake channels, with topwater lures and live bait being effective. White Bass are scattered but can be found near creek mouths and in the shallows during cooler parts of the day. Look for schooling activity near the surface. Largemouth Bass are hanging around docks and submerged timber, responding well to soft plastics and jigs.
